Mohawk¶
Mohawk is an alternate Python implementation of the Hawk HTTP authorization scheme.
Hawk lets two parties securely communicate with each other using messages signed by a shared key. It is based on HTTP MAC access authentication (which was based on parts of OAuth 1.0).
The Mohawk API is a little different from that of the Node library (i.e. the living Hawk spec). It was redesigned to be more intuitive to developers, less prone to security problems, and more Pythonic.
Installation¶
Requirements:
- Python 2.7+ or 3.4+
- six
Using pip:
pip install mohawk
If you want to install from source, visit https://github.com/kumar303/mohawk

Framework integration¶
Mohawk is a low level library that focuses on Hawk communication. The following higher-level libraries integrate Mohawk into specific web frameworks:
- Hawkrest: adds Hawk to Django Rest Framework
